NAS DUBAI'S SCHOOL FEES
Application and Registration Fees
Application and Registration Fees
All prospective parents complete an online application form at the start of the admissions process. At this stage, we charge a non-refundable application fee, which covers the cost of administering our age-appropriate entrance assessment.
You’ll also need to pay a registration fee to accept the offer of a place. This payment will confirm your child’s enrolment.
NAS Dubai Tuition Fees for 2024-25
Our tuition fees are listed below. All costs are quoted in Emirati Dirham (AED).
